AN ACT Relating to job postings requiring driver's licenses; and adding a new section to chapter
49.60 RCW.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WASHINGTON:
NEW SECTION. Sec. 1. A new section is added to chapter
49.60 RCW to read as follows:
(1) It is an unfair practice for any employer to include a statement in a job advertisement, posting, application, or other material that an applicant must have a valid driver's license, unless both of the following conditions are met:
(a) The employer reasonably expects driving to be one of the essential job functions for the position; and
(b) The employer reasonably believes that satisfying the essential job function using an alternative form of transportation would not be comparable in travel time or cost to the employer.
(2) For purposes of this section, "alternative form of transportation" includes, but is not limited to, all of the following:
(a) Using a ride hailing service;
(b) Using a taxi;
(c) Carpooling;
(d) Bicycling;
(e) Walking; or
(f) Transit.
